Analysis
The most recent figure for annual working hours per worker vs gdp per capita long run in United Kingdom of Great Britain and Northern Ireland is 1,523, measured in 2023.
Compared with earlier readings it is down 0.4% on the previous year and down 1.1% over ten years.
Over the whole period, annual working hours per worker vs gdp per capita long run in United Kingdom of Great Britain and Northern Ireland peaked at 2,755 in 1870 and was at its lowest, 1,392, in 2020.
That places United Kingdom of Great Britain and Northern Ireland 117th out of 130 countries with data for 2023, putting it in the bottom qu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 81 years of available data.
